The most traditional wedding accessory may be the bridal veil. Since Biblical times, and in many cases before, brides have worn gossamer veils while they said their vows. While not all brides today decide to wear a bridal veil, it really could be the one accessory which says "Here comes the bride" unlike any other, so it's always worth taking into consideration. For a classic style, choose a tulle veil in the length which complements your wedding day gown.

Fingertip length and floor length are the most versatile veil lengths. Other options include waist length, mid-calf, chapel, and in many cases cathedral length. Many veils have exquisite embellishments for example lace applique, ribbon trims, or beaded edges to coordinate with all the bridal jewelry. Not sure a long veil is the style? Try a short cage veil or perhaps just a puff of net secured by way of a jeweled clip to finish off your bridal ensemble.

Special occasions always require special jewelry, and of course no occasion is more special than your wedding reception. Treat yourself to statement making bridal jewelry to your wedding day. Most brides will wear no less than a couple of earrings along with a necklace, and many will likely add in the coordinating bracelet. The bridal jewelry that you just select can help to define the style of your respective bridal ensemble.

Classic pearl bridal jewelry is fantastic for brides who want to develop a timeless look, while dazzling Swarovski crystal wedding jewelry adds sparkle and drama. Without a doubt, you're not prepared to walk along the aisle til you have selected a wonderful group of bridal jewelry!

What other wedding accessories are important? Certainly a headpiece of some kind can be down the bridal hairstyle. The regal tiara continues to be popular for very formal weddings, although current trend favors elegant jeweled headbands over a tall headpiece. The jeweled wedding headbands work beautifully with any hairstyle or period of hair, which is a huge plus.

They sit flat on the head, so they add style without being too flashy. Whether your taste runs to your dramatic tiara, a jeweled headband, a sparkly comb, or an understated group of hairpins, look for a headpiece which complements your wedding jewelry. Even brides who wear veils should want to wear some sort of bridal hair jewelry; that way if they opt to get rid of the veil to the reception, their hairstyle will still look special.

Obviously shoes are another must-have wedding accessory. After all, you cannot walk on the aisle barefoot (unless maybe you are having a wedding for the beach!). The trend in wedding shoes nowadays is good for really fashionable footwear which includes the potential for being worn again following your wedding. Brides may also be taking a look at their wedding shoes being an possiblity to exhibit their personality, not just something to utilize on their feet.

To that end, were seeing brides wearing metallic shoes, brightly colored shoes (especially red), and even leopard print shoes. As long as these comfortable shoes are appropriately fancy, there is no reason to feel on a buying only white bridal shoes. For the bride who prefers a classic bridal shoe, search for ones with stand-out details such as crystal or floral embellishments.

There are some other wedding accessories which a bride may wish to complete her outfit. Long gloves are really elegant using a strapless bridal dress. Shrugs, wraps, or another cover-ups are popular for cold temperatures weddings. And of course many a bride needs a cute little evening bag to stash her lipstick plus some tissues. With all of the perfect wedding accessories in place, the final bridal ensemble will be polished and gorgeous!
